Overview:

This paper presents techniques that allow sharing of standardized digital ink in a heterogeneous collaborative environment. They explore the use of W3C InkML (Digital Ink Markup Language) and show how it is more flexible and suitable than other digital ink formats for this purpose. The paper discusses different possible digital ink sharing schemes using InkML and describes pros and disadvantages of each. They present the implementation of a shared whiteboard collaboration system for sharing digital ink across different devices and platforms. They discuss several usage scenarios such as collaborative document annotation and map annotation etc in which the system can be used for sharing digital ink in an efficient manner.
